We try to get our garden in as early as possible every year. We want to grow as much as possible, as quickly as possible. Plus we want it in before it just gets so miserably hot, then we can weed early in the morning. Well this year, it dried up, I was watering but, I guess it was not enough, because it is all gone. We got a few squash, a few green beans, but nothing to write home about for sure. So last weekend, we played a risky game of beat the clock, tilled and replanted everything again. Keeping my fingers crossed. I hope we can get at least a little bit before the first frost. I hope we did not waste our time and energy. I had such high hopes, wanted to can and freeze some for the winter. prices are just so high, I was trying to stretch our dollar a little bit. We have never had such terrible luck with our garden, always got a little something out of it. How's your garden this year? not my picture, wish it was. I'd love to have all those tomatoes
